What is the difference between Applied Behavior Analysis Program Manager vs Behavior Technician?

AspectApplied Behavior Analysis Program ManagerBehavior Technician
Required CredentialsMaster's degree in behavior analysis, BCBA certification often preferredHigh school diploma or equivalent; RBT certification often required
Work EnvironmentSupervisory roles in clinics, schools, or agencies overseeing programsDirect client interaction providing ABA therapy under supervision
Employer & Industry UsageBehavioral health organizations, clinics, schoolsABA service providers, clinics, schools

The Applied Behavior Analysis Program Manager typically oversees ABA programs, requiring advanced credentials and supervisory responsibilities. In contrast, Behavior Technicians focus on direct client therapy, often with less formal education. Both roles are essential in ABA service delivery but differ significantly in scope and qualifications.

How does an Applied Behavior Analysis Program Manager typically collaborate with therapists and families to ensure successful client outcomes?

An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) Program Manager plays a key role in coordinating efforts between therapists, families, and other stakeholders. They regularly meet with Registered Behavior Technicians (RBTs) and Board Certified Behavior Analysts (BCBAs) to review progress, adjust treatment plans, and troubleshoot challenges. Additionally, they provide guidance and support to families, ensuring they understand intervention strategies and can reinforce positive behaviors at home. Effective communication and collaboration are essential to maintain consistency and achieve the best possible results for clients.

What is an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) Program Manager?

An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) Program Manager is a professional responsible for overseeing the implementation and quality of ABA therapy programs, often designed for individuals with autism spectrum disorder or other behavioral challenges. They supervise staff, develop treatment plans, ensure compliance with ethical and clinical standards, and coordinate with families and other professionals. ABA Program Managers also monitor client progress, provide training, and make data-driven adjustments to therapy programs to maximize effectiveness.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Applied Behavior Analysis Program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) Program Manager, you typically need a master's degree in psychology, education, or a related field, along with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A) certification and experience in behavioral intervention. Familiarity with data collection software, electronic health records, and ABA assessment tools is often required. Strong leadership, communication, and organizational skills help in managing staff, collaborating with families, and ensuring effective service delivery. These skills and qualifications are crucial for maintaining program quality, achieving client goals, and leading multidisciplinary teams successfully.
